Anyone ever used simcoe hops before. I've seen them and am a little curious. I'm thinking about making an American Brown and using them for the bittering hops. Use all throughout? What's the flavor/aroma like?
 
I've read they're somewhat "piney". I've got a pound of them in the freezer....I think I'm going to save them for a Pliny the Elder clone.
 
My HBS (Home Brew Mart) has 4 oz tasters of various HB's on tap. The two different Simcoe brews both tasted very much like grapefruit peels to me. One was a rye, one was supposed to be ginger ale. In both, the grapefuit aftertaste overpowered the other flavors- to my palate. It was educational to me to see how much a hop can flavor the brew.
